What Users Are Experiencing
- Impersonation of Government Agencies: Many reports indicate that the caller claimed to represent the Australian Taxation Office (ATO) or even the federal police, suggesting that they had urgent information requiring immediate action. These automated messages often mimic legitimate communications to catch unsuspecting individuals off guard.
- Language Confusion: A number of reports noted that calls were conducted in both English and Chinese, insinuating that the scam was targeting a diverse demographic, which is particularly troubling.
- Technical Issues: Several users reported that the call disconnected moments after picking up, or featured long pauses before abruptly ending. This behaviour is often indicative of scam operations attempting to assess responsive behaviours or simply frustrating the intended target.
- Direct Threats: Alerts hinting at “emergency documents” and visa applications were mentioned, demonstrating a ploy to incite panic among the recipients.

Advice for Handling Calls from 03 9947 6096
- Do Not Engage: If you receive a call from this number, refrain from interacting, pressing any keys, or providing personal information.
- Block the Number: Most mobile and landline phones allow users to block specific numbers. It's highly advisable to block this number to avoid further disturbances.
- Report the Incident: Notify authorities such as Scamwatch or the Australian Federal Police (AFP) about this number to assist in combating such scams.
